Hey OP, take your time with mods. That car you found is so low mileage, you can plan on owning it for many years. One approach for long-term ownership: make plans and budget for one significant mod each year.

And if you're looking for specific advice... swap out the clutch pedal ASAP for the RJM unit, and (hopefully) sidestep a failure in the clutch slave cylinder. I recommend that because the CSC is *not* covered under the extended drivetrain warranty, and you have a 2012. Other than that, swaybars are the best bolt-on mod you can buy for this car.
